This indicates the compression format. The x264 encoder is a free software library used to encode video streams into the H.264/MPEG-4 AVC format. It revolutionized video sharing by allowing high-definition 720p or 1080p video to be compressed into relatively small file sizes (usually around 350MB to 1.1GB) without a massive loss in visual fidelity. The pilot episode received generally positive reviews from television critics, earning a score of 73 out of 100 on Metacritic. It also broke rating records for an original drama series on A&E, drawing in a total of 3.04 million viewers. Critics praised the strong performances of Farmiga and Highmore, as well as the show's atmospheric direction and willingness to explore dark psychological territory.

To understand why this specific file was so heavily searched, one must look at the landscape of television in the spring of 2013. Cable networks were desperately trying to replicate the prestige-drama success of AMC's Breaking Bad and Mad Men . A&E, historically known for reality television and true-crime documentaries, took a massive creative gamble by pivoting to high-budget scripted drama.
Despite its careful legal protections, EZTV's run was not without incident. The group faced several periods of prolonged downtime and domain instability. The major turning point, however, occurred in April 2015, when a group operating under the name "EZCLOUD LIMITED" executed a hostile takeover of EZTV's domains and brand. This entity gained control over the EZTV.ch domain and various proxy sites, simultaneously launching clones of the original website and impersonating the group's online identities.
